The Titans are reportedly going to pick up the fifth-year option of cornerback Adoree’ Jackson.
After a few hiccups in the return game early on in the 2019 season, Jackson, who is a former No. 18 overall pick of the Titans, had a stellar campaign in coverage.
Jackson was one of two fifth-year option decisions the Titans had to make. The other was with Corey Davis, who reportedly had his option declined by the team on Friday

Report: Titans making calls to trade No. 29 overall pick

According to a report from ESPN’s Dianna Russini, the Titans are actively trying to trade their No. 29 overall pick in order to acquire more selections.
This doesn’t come as much of a surprise, as general manager Jon Robinson has made it clear the team is open to trading down.
The Titans currently don’t have any picks in the fourth or sixth round thanks to the trades for Ryan Tannehill and Reggie Gilbert

Titans’ Jonnu Smith was elite among TEs at missed tackles forced in 2019

Titans’ TE Jonnu Smith got his Titans career off to a slow start in 2018.
But in 2019, Smith really shined particularly with playing physical and breaking through tackles.
Smith found himself at third on the list of broken tackles by tight ends according to PFF with a total of 14.
In 2019, Smith was targeted 44 times and recorded 35 receptions for 439 yards and three touchdowns

Report: Tennessee Titans to sign OLB Vic Beasley

According to ESPN’s Dianna Russini, Tennessee and former Falcons outside linebacker Vic Beasley have agreed to a deal.
Beasley totaled eight sacks in 2019. He was released by the Falcons back in February, making him a free agent.
Beasley’s best season came in 2016 when he was named to the Pro Bowl and was a First-Team All-Pro after finishing with 15.5 sacks

Titans catch a break as Texans trade DeAndre Hopkins to Cardinals

The Tennessee Titans will no longer have to face DeAndre Hopkins twice a year.
There were rumors circulating that the Texans might be willing to trade Hopkins for the right price, but nobody thought it was realistic, and certainly not close to happening.
For his career, Hopkins has totaled 83 catches for 1,313 yards and seven touchdowns in 13 games against Tennessee.
He’s now the NFC West’s problem, and every team in the AFC South should be thanking the Texans for making this move

Report: Titans place franchise tag on Derrick Henry

The Tennessee Titans have reportedly placed the franchise tag on running back Derrick Henry.
While Henry could play out the entire 2020 season on the tag, Tennessee can still work on a long-term deal.
Henry led the NFL in rushing in 2019 with 1,540 yards and carried the Titans on his back to the AFC Championship Game
